About the Role:

As a Physical Therapist in Home Health, you will play a critical role in delivering personalized rehabilitation services to patients within their own homes, promoting recovery and enhancing their quality of life. You will assess patients' physical conditions, develop tailored treatment plans, and implement therapeutic interventions to improve mobility, reduce pain, and prevent disability. This position requires collaboration with interdisciplinary healthcare teams to ensure comprehensive care and effective communication with patients and their families to educate and motivate them throughout the recovery process. You will be responsible for documenting patient progress and outcomes accurately to support ongoing care and compliance with regulatory standards. Ultimately, your work will empower patients to regain independence and achieve optimal functional outcomes in a comfortable and familiar environment.

Responsibilities:

  • Conduct thorough patient evaluations to assess physical abilities, limitations, and rehabilitation needs in a home setting.
  • Develop and implement individualized treatment plans based on patient goals, medical history, and clinical best practices.
  • Provide hands-on therapy and instruct patients and caregivers on exercises and techniques to promote recovery and prevent injury.
  • Monitor patient progress regularly, adjusting treatment plans as necessary to optimize outcomes.
  • Collaborate with physicians, nurses, and other healthcare professionals to coordinate care and ensure continuity.
  • Maintain detailed and accurate documentation of patient assessments, treatments, and progress notes in compliance with regulatory requirements.
  • Educate patients and families on health maintenance, injury prevention, and adaptive strategies to support long-term wellness.
